Thwaites Glacier – also called the “Doomsday Glacier” is present in Antarctica and has been melting fast over the years.
Due to its large size of 1.9 lakh square km, it contains enough water to raise the world sea level by more than half a metre. Recently, Researchers at Sweden’s University of Gothenburg have found that the glacier is melting at a higher rate than it was originally thought.
